DESCRIPTION

Demonstration circuit 2159 provides USB connectivity to an FMC compatible FPGA evaluation board via an FT2232H Dual USB UART/FIFO. It is used in conjunction with vari- ous FPGA boards and a Linear Technology data converter evaluation board as part of an evaluation system for Linear Technology products.
